How Our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Process Works

We understand that dealing with kitchen water damage can be stressful and overwhelming. That’s why we’ve developed a straightforward process to guide you through every step of the restoration process. We’ll work closely with you to ensure that you’re informed and involved every step of the way.

Step 1: Assessment and Inspection

Our skilled technicians will conduct a thorough inspection of your kitchen to identify the source and extent of the damage. We’ll document everything, from water penetration to structural damage, to ensure that we have a clear understanding of what needs to be done.

Step 2: Water Removal and Drying

We’ll use specialized equipment, such as industrial-grade dehumidifiers and air movers, to remove excess water and dry out your kitchen. This step is crucial in preventing further damage and reducing the risk of mold growth.

Step 3: Sanitizing and Disinfecting

We’ll use EPA-registered disinfectants to sanitize and disinfect all affected areas, ensuring that your kitchen is safe for use and free from bacteria and other microorganisms.

Step 4: Repair and Replacement

Our team will repair or replace any damaged items, including drywall, flooring, and cabinets, to restore your kitchen to its original state.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Quality Control

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that all work has been completed to our high standards. We’ll also provide you with a comprehensive report outlining the work performed and any recommendations for future maintenance.

Kitchen Water Damage Restoration Cost in Granbury, TX

The cost of kitchen water damage restoration can vary dep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Granbury, TX. Here are some estimated price ranges for common kitchen water damage restoration services: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and drying $500 – $2,500 Size of affected area, type of equipment needed
Sanitizing and disinfecting $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, type of disinfectant used
Repair and repl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Type of materials needed, complexity of repairs
Final inspection and quality control $200 – $1,000 Size of affected area, complexity of repairs

Keep in mind that these are estimated price ranges and that the actual cost of kitchen water damage restoration may vary depending on the specifics of your situation.
